Ghanaian sprinter Janet Amponsah has won Ghana’s first medal, finishing second behind Ivorian Marie Josee Ta Lou in the women’s 100m final at the ongoing African Senior Athletics Championships in Asaba, Nigeria. Dominating victories by Hellen Obiri in the 5000m and Marie Josée Ta Lou in the 100m along with a spirited battle between South African long jumpers Ruswahl Samaai and Luvo Manyonga highlighted the second day of action at the 21st African Athletics Championships in Asaba, Nigeria, on Thursday (2).
